Emilio Donnini (Florence, 1809 - Florence, 1886) was an Italian painter.
There is no information regarding Donnini's pictorial training, whose documented activity, exercised in his Florentine studio in via del Maglio, began in 1843, the year in which he participated in the exhibition of the Florentine Promoter Society with View of a river with a bridge. Regular frequenter of the Caffè Michelangiolo, the meeting place of Macchiaioli painters, he regularly participates in the exhibitions organized by the Florentine Promoter Society of Fine Arts, starting from 1845 with Country of invention and View of a mill near Pisa and in 1847 with a series of views of Versilia. In the same year, his friend Antonio Puccinelli portrayed him in the Portrait of the painter Emilio Donnini: with the Pisan, Donnini shares patriotic and irredentist ideals and in all likelihood participates in the uprisings of 1848. In this period he approaches the Markò family, with whom he frequently moves between the Island of Elba, the Lazio and Tuscan countryside to paint landscapes en plein air, in the Macchiaioli way. In 1848 he painted Glimpses of Vicopisano, in 1849 he participated in the Promoter with a View of the Valdarno near Docciola, in 1850 with Marciana, View in the outlines of Seravezza and Marciana Marina. In 1852 he painted a marina for the walls of the Caffè Michelangiolo, in 1853 he participated in the Promoter with the Porto Lungone beach, Civitavecchia beach and Tramonto di sole sul mare.
Starting from 1854 he is part of the artists of the Scuola di Staggia with the Markò, Serafino De Tivoli, Carlo Ademollo, Alessandro La Volpe, Lorenzo Gelati and Saverio Altamura and, in the same year, he was awarded by the Promoter for the Marina di Livorno paintings at the Ponte alla Sassara, Marina near Marciana with sun effect and View of a lake with sunset.
